Connected Wearables (Google Fit / Fitbit)

If you connect Fitbit in the app, Seer uses the Google Fitness API (Google sign-in) to read activity, heart rate, sleep, body, and blood oxygen saturation (SpO₂) data you authorize. We store encrypted OAuth tokens and sync authorized readings to your Seer account so they appear in your timeline, goals, progress, and insights.

You can disconnect Fitbit anytime in Connected Devices. Disconnecting stops new syncs; previously imported events remain in your log unless you delete them or delete your account.

The use of information received from Google Fit APIs adheres to the Google Fit Developer and User Data Policy, including the Limited Use requirements.

Device Permissions and On-Device Protection (App)

The mobile app may request access to certain device features. These prompts are shown in context — for example when you choose to capture a photo, scan a barcode, or use voice entry — not as a single bulk request at install.

  • Camera: used only if you start a flow that needs the camera (such as a food photo or barcode). You can deny access; the feature will not work until permission is granted in system Settings.
  • Microphone / speech recognition: used only if you start voice capture. Audio is processed for transcription as part of that feature.
  • Biometric unlock (e.g. Face ID / Touch ID): optional. If you enable it, the app can require biometric re-authentication when reopening after idle time, to reduce casual access to health logs on a shared device. Biometric data stays on the device and is not sent to Seer Health servers.

Uploaded medical documents

HIPAA is the law that protects your health records when they come from a doctor's office, hospital, or insurance company. Since you're uploading your own records directly, just for your own personal use, that particular law doesn't apply to Seer the way it applies to them. That doesn't mean we take any less care with your information — it's kept secure both when it's stored and when it's sent, we never sell it, and you decide what stays and what goes.

Uploaded lab reports and visit notes are encrypted in storage and transit, never sold, and used to power your own Seer experience. Unconfirmed uploads clear if you cancel and expire after 7 days. Confirmed documents remain until you delete your account or clear saved data from Privacy & security.
